Understanding the Modern Multiplayer Ecosystem
The industry standard has long relied on centralized servers to sustain real-time interactions across vast user bases. However, as user expectations escalate—with demands for seamless, lag-free experience, extensive customisation, and resilient infrastructure—the limitations of traditional architecture become apparent. Key challenges include latency, scalability, security vulnerabilities, and limited community engagement tools.
| Challenge | Impact on Players | Traditional Solutions & Limitations |
|---|---|---|
| Latency | Lag and disconnections disrupt user immersion, reduce competitive fairness | Distributed servers help but increase operational complexity and costs |
| Scalability | Limited concurrency can hinder large multiplayer events or peak times | Vertical scaling is expensive; horizontal scaling remains complex |
| Security | Cheating and cyberattacks compromise fairness & data integrity | Encrypted protocols improve safety but are not infallible |
| Community Engagement | Limited tools for user-driven content & social features | Third-party integrations create fragmentation |
